Simple Structure with a Clear Purpose

A Panel Filter typically consists of a flat or slightly pleated filter media supported by a rigid frame. This construction allows air to pass through the media while particles are trapped within or on the filter material.

The frame is particularly important because it gives the filter stability during installation and operation. A poorly supported filter can bend, shift, or develop gaps around the edges, allowing unfiltered air to bypass the media. A well-made panel filter should fit securely into its designated housing, creating a dependable barrier across the airflow path.

The simplicity of the structure also makes these filters easy to handle. Maintenance staff can generally inspect, remove, and replace them without dealing with an unnecessarily complicated assembly.

Effective Pre-Filtration

One of the most common applications for a Panel Filter is pre-filtration. In many HVAC systems, it serves as the first stage of air cleaning, capturing larger airborne particles before the air reaches more specialized filtration equipment.

Dust, lint, hair, fibers, and other relatively large particles can place unnecessary stress on finer filters and mechanical components. By removing much of this material at the first stage, a panel filter can help extend the service life of downstream filters.

This is a feature I consider particularly valuable in commercial and industrial environments. Replacing expensive high-efficiency filters too frequently can increase operating costs. A suitable pre-filter provides a relatively economical first line of defense.

Different Filter Media Options

Panel filters can be manufactured using different types of media, depending on the intended application. Synthetic fibers are widely used because they can offer a practical combination of filtration performance, durability, and cost. Other media may be selected when a particular environment requires different characteristics.

The choice of media should not be based solely on the lowest purchase price. Airflow resistance, particle loading capacity, replacement frequency, and system requirements all deserve attention.

A filter that appears inexpensive at first may become less economical if it loads quickly or creates excessive resistance. Personally, I would rather choose a filter with balanced performance than simply select the cheapest option available.

Low Maintenance and Easy Replacement

Another advantage of a Panel Filter is its maintenance-friendly nature. Filters are consumable components, so replacement needs to be considered from the beginning rather than treated as an occasional task.

A well-designed panel filter can be removed and replaced relatively quickly, helping reduce maintenance downtime. Standardized dimensions are also useful because they make it easier for facility managers to maintain an inventory of replacement filters.

Visual inspection is often a practical starting point. As the filter accumulates dust, its appearance and airflow resistance can change. However, replacement schedules should ultimately be based on the operating environment, filter condition, and the requirements of the HVAC system rather than relying on appearance alone.

Applications Across Different Environments

Panel filters are used in a wide range of ventilation and air-conditioning systems. They can be found in offices, commercial buildings, factories, schools, warehouses, retail spaces, and other facilities where basic air filtration is required.

In industrial environments, they may also be used as part of a multi-stage filtration system. The first-stage panel filter handles larger contaminants, while finer filtration stages deal with smaller particles.

This flexibility makes the panel filter a useful component rather than a product limited to one particular industry.

What I Would Consider Before Buying

When selecting a Panel Filter, I would pay attention to several details. Dimensions are obviously critical because the filter must fit the existing housing correctly. Filtration efficiency should match the intended application, while pressure drop should be considered to avoid placing unnecessary resistance on the HVAC system.

The quality of the frame and filter media also matters. A filter that looks fine in a product photograph may perform very differently in continuous operation. For commercial or industrial use, it is worth asking about specifications, testing information, service life, and compatibility before making a purchase.
